Mullins Marion Christian School serves 71 students in grades Prekindergarten-12, is a member of the Accelerated Christian Education (ACE) or (School of Tomorrow) and the Other religious school association(s).
The student:teacher of Mullins Marion Christian School is 7:1 and the school's religious affiliation is Baptist.

How much does Mullins Marion Christian School cost?
Mullins Marion Christian School's tuition is approximately $3,400 for private students and $500 for summer students.
What schools are Mullins Marion Christian School often compared to?
Mullins Marion Christian School is often viewed alongside schools like Pee Dee Academy by visitors of our site.
What is the acceptance rate of Mullins Marion Christian School?
The acceptance rate of Mullins Marion Christian School is 95%, which is higher than the national average of 89%.
What sports does Mullins Marion Christian School offer?
Mullins Marion Christian School offers 6 interscholastic sports: Basketball, Bowling, Cheering, Soccer, Softball and Volleyball.
When is the application deadline for Mullins Marion Christian School?
The application deadline for Mullins Marion Christian School is Aug. 1 / Aug. 20.
